What Is Included in Annual Furnace Maintenance?

A maintenance appointment is a reliable way to get your heating system up to par. Although the particular tasks depend on the design and age of your furnace, you can generally expect your technician to do the following:

  • Inspect and clean the burner: Over the years, dirt and debris can block the burner, affecting its performance. Cleaning it maintains ideal heat transfer.
  • Test the gas valves: Making sure these valves are totally open and performing correctly is crucial for safe furnace operation.
  • Check the heat exchanger: A cracked heat exchanger can lead to carbon monoxide leaks, so it’s important to check that no cracks are present.
  • Review and tighten electrical components: Loose connections can make your system unsafe and inefficient. The good thing is, tightening them is a fast and straightforward job.
  • Clean the blower: A grimy blower has an effect on your furnace’s ability to circulate warm air around your home. Cleaning and balancing the fan assures appropriate airflow.
  • Swap out the air filter: Clean air filters enable proper airflow throughout your system, which is why you should always replace a dirty air filter in your furnace. Installing a clean, new air filter also increases indoor air quality if you install an efficient enough filtration system.

Why It's Helpful to Schedule Regular Furnace Maintenance

If your furnace seems to be running fine, is it still worthwhile to arrange a maintenance visit? :

  • Lower the chance of mid-season failures: There are few more disheartening ways to start the day than waking up on a chilly winter morning to learn your furnace has stopped working. Mid-season breakdowns are aggravating and can leave you scrambling to find someone to fix it. Annual furnace maintenance reduces the likelihood of unexpected issues because your heating specialist looks over every part of your system, catching minor issues before they grow into costly repairs.
  • Lower repair costs: It’s a simple equation—the sooner you find a problem, the less expensive it is to correct. By investing in affordable, predictable maintenance visits, you can avoid high-priced, inconvenient repairs, keeping more money in your pocket.
  • Maximize your furnace’s life span: Like a well-maintained car, a furnace that receives Regular tune-ups will probably last longer than an unattended heating system. Annual maintenance saves you the expense of early furnace replacement by lengthening your system’s life span.
  • Increase energy efficiency: A well-maintained heating system operates smoothly and efficiently. When all the components are clean and in good working order, your system doesn’t have to work as hard to keep your household cozy. This lowers your heating bills and diminishes your environmental impact.
  • Better indoor air quality: Polluted indoor air aggravates allergies and respiratory diseases. The air filter in your furnace collects dust, pollen and other airborne particles to reduce these conditions. During a maintenance visit, the technician will change the air filter at your request, ensuring cleaner air flows through your home.
  • Increases safety: A furnace that needs repair is not only inefficient, it's also potentially dangerous. Cracked heat exchangers or defective gas valves can cause hazardous carbon monoxide leaks. Knowing your system has has received a thorough examination during routine maintenance should give you a secure feeling this winter.

What Time of Year Should You Set up Your Maintenance Visit?

To reap the most benefits, it’s best to plan annual furnace maintenance in the fall before winter’s chill arrives. This gives you time to make sure any issues are resolved before you have to call heavily on your heating system.

At-Home Furnace Maintenance Between Appointments

Though professional maintenance is essential, you can do several tasks yourself to make sure your furnace operates smoothly between visits:

  • Replace the air filter every 30 to 90 days to increase airflow.
  • Make sure all of your return and supply registers are open and unobstructed for system balance.
  • Vacuum the exterior of the furnace with the brush attachment so it is clean.
